| Keep the wheels and magnetic bearings free of dust. These black components are made from POM and attract dust. Preventing dust to accumulate elongates their lifetime. | Keep the wheels and magnetic bearings free of dust. These black components are made from POM and attract dust. | ==== Nozzle and hot-end ==== | ==== Nozzle and hot-end ==== | ||
| Make sure that the nozzle and hot-end are cleaned when loaded with plastic residues. To clean of the nozzle, simply heat it until the plastic gets sticky, and use a printed cube to peel of the sticky plastic. | Make sure that the nozzle and hot-end are cleaned when loaded with plastic residues. | + | * Click 'Home All' to test the connection. | ||
| + | * **Heat up the extruder** to 180°C. This is approx the lowest temperature needed to be able to turn the extruder motor. Colder, and the software gives a warning to avoid cold extrusion. | ||
| + | * **Clean** the drive gear slots you can reach with a sharp pick. Insert the pick just in front of the idle bearing. Be patient and do one slot of the gear at a time. Only ±4 slots are in reach. | ||
| + | * In the print panel of Repetier-Host, | ||
| + | * Keep cleaning until the whole gear is free from plastic. | ||
